Land and Environment Court New South Wales
Medium Neutral Citation: Hoxton Park Residents Action Group Inc v Liverpool City Council (No 3) [2012] NSWLEC 43 Hearing dates: 9, 12 March 2012 Decision date: 23 March 2012 Jurisdiction: Class 4 Before: Biscoe J Decision: Declaration that development consent invalid. Injunctions restraining works and use as a school unless and until further development consent granted. School use injunction suspended for one year. Respondents to pay applicant's costs. Proponent to indemnify Council for Council's liability for applicant's costs insofar as attributable to defences unsuccessfully raised by proponent. Catchwords: JUDICIAL REVIEW:- development consent invalid - whether Court should exercise discretion to refuse relief under s 124 Environmental Planning and Assessment Act 1979 - alternatively whether Court should make orders under s 25B Land and Environment Court Act 1979 suspending operation of the consent in part and specifying terms compliance with which will validate the consent. COSTS:- respondents to pay applicant's costs - early submitting appearance by Council - proponent unsuccessfully defended proceedings - whether proponent should indemnify Council for Council's liability for applicant's costs attributable to defences unsuccessfully raised by proponent - or whether Council should indemnify proponent for proponent's costs and for proponent's liability for applicant's costs.
